Why Do the Veloped Models Have Different Weights?

The difference in weight between the Veloped models is due to the textile components, not the mechanical parts.

All Veloped models use the same aluminium frame, the same wheel system and the same braking system. These parts are identical across the range.

In 2017, the frame was redesigned and improved. The updated frame reduced the overall weight while maintaining the same strength and stability. All models produced after this change benefit from the lower frame weight.

The remaining weight differences between models are caused by variations in textiles, such as seat fabrics, baskets and bags. Models with more extensive textile equipment weigh slightly more. Models with less textile material weigh slightly less.

The frame, wheels and brakes are the same on all models. The textiles account for the weight difference.
